The Hidden Damage on Commercial Concrete
Concrete at gas stations, restaurants, and high-traffic commercial properties is constantly exposed to:
Automotive oils and fuel residue
Grease and food byproducts
Hydraulic fluids and chemical runoff
Tire rubber, soot, and environmental pollutants
Over time, these substances do more than create dark stains. They penetrate the concrete, breaking down its structural integrity and accelerating surface deterioration. Left untreated, this can lead to cracking, spalling, and permanently weakened concrete.
Safety and Liability Concerns
Oil, grease, and algae buildup significantly reduce traction. This creates slippery walking conditions for customers and employees, increasing the risk of slip-and-fall incidents. For business owners, that risk translates directly into liability exposure, insurance claims, and reputational damage.
Regular professional cleaning is not just cosmetic—it is a preventative safety measure.
Why Monthly or Quarterly Cleaning Is Essential
For most commercial properties, especially gas stations and restaurants, concrete cleaning should be performed on a monthly or quarterly schedule, depending on traffic volume and exposure. Routine maintenance:
Removes embedded oils and grease before permanent damage occurs
Extends the lifespan of concrete surfaces
Maintains ADA-friendly, slip-resistant walkways
Preserves a clean, professional appearance year-round
Waiting until concrete “looks bad” often means the damage has already set in.
